Minimum Requirements:

  • Crane operation & controls – Confident operation of tower, mobile, crawler, and overhead cranes
  • Load chart interpretation – Accurate assessment of weights, radii, and boom configurations
  • Rigging knowledge – Proficient with slings, shackles, hooks, and load balancing
  • Mechanical awareness – Ability to identify issues with hydraulics, cables, brakes, and safety systems
  • Strong safety mindset – Continuous awareness of surroundings, personnel, weather, and site hazards
  • Regulatory knowledge – Familiarity with OSHA, local regulations, site rules, and inspection standards
  • Risk assessment – Demonstrated judgment to know when not to lift as a critical safety skill

Key Responsibilities:

  • Operate cranes and related equipment in a safe, precise, and efficient manner at all times
  • Assemble, set up, rig, and dismantle cranes according to job and manufacturer requirements
  • Function as crane operator, rigger, and signal person as required by staffing and job scope
  • Determine and operate within lifting capacities in strict accordance with load charts
  • Operate cranes based on written, verbal, and hand/signal instructions
  • Conduct daily and periodic crane inspections, reporting any safety concerns or deficiencies
  • Complete job tickets, crane inspection reports, and all required documentation accurately
  • Operate additional equipment including fleet trucks, trailers, and support machinery
  • Follow direction from supervisors and senior personnel while showing initiative and productivity
  • Perform work for extended hours, often in adverse weather or site conditions, to meet project deadlines
  • Maintain consistent, punctual attendance and a strong work ethic
  • Work as a team player, fostering respectful and supportive relationships with coworkers
  • Perform preventative maintenance including lubrication, cleaning, fluid sampling, replenishment, and component inspections
  • Repair or replace worn or damaged components on heavy equipment as required
  • Report any incident, hazard, or unethical activity that could impact company safety or operations to the Risk Manager
  • Act as a mentor to less experienced employees and support team development
  • Maintain all required certifications as mandated by law and company policy
  • Remain in a constant state of alertness and operate in a safe, responsible manner
  • Perform other duties as assigned
